Liar

in your mouth
you fold your paper-thin words up
like origami and grin when they take flight
as paper cranes
hope swelling in the beating of their fragile wings
filling the spaces between us
and bursting in front of my eyes
leaving
drops of happiness trickling down
forming puddles by my feet.
